ECT Teacher - Secondary Schools - West London
ECT Teacher jobs in West London
- Secondary school roles only
- September start opportunities
- Long-term and permanent positions available
Are you an Early Career Teacher (ECT) looking to secure your first role in a secondary school? We are a specialist education recruitment agency working with a range of secondary schools across West London seeking ambitious and motivated ECT Teachers for September starts.
We partner with supportive schools that offer structured ECT induction programmes, strong mentoring, and clear opportunities for career progression.
Role Overview - ECT Teacher
As an ECT Teacher, you will join a secondary school where you can develop your classroom practice, gain valuable experience, and build confidence in your subject specialism. Opportunities are available across a range of subjects including English, Maths, Science, Humanities, and MFL.

Key Responsibilities
- Plan and deliver engaging lessons in line with the national curriculum
- Support student progress across KS3 and KS4 (KS5 opportunities available)
- Work closely with experienced teachers and mentors
- Contribute to a positive and well-managed learning environment
- Engage fully with the ECT induction programme
Person Specification
- QTS (or pending QTS completion)
- Specialism in a secondary subject area
- Strong communication and classroom management skills
- Commitment to professional development
- Positive, proactive, and reliable approach
